No, there is no direct train from Sevenoaks to Oxford Street. However, there are services departing from Sevenoaks station and arriving at Oxford Street station via London Charing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 52 min.
Sevenoaks to Oxford Street train services, operated by Southeastern, depart from Sevenoaks station.
Sevenoaks to Oxford Street train services, operated by Southeastern, arrive at London Charing Cross station.
The distance between Sevenoaks and Oxford Street is 35.4 km. The road distance is 37 km.
Southeastern operates a train from Sevenoaks to London Charing Cross every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£11–22 and the journey takes 34 min.
